Fitness Instructor
Group Exercises Classes
- Leading group exercise classes
- Observe participants and inform them of corrective measures necessary for skill improvement.
- Instruct participants in maintaining exertion levels to maximize benefits from exercise routines.
- Offer alternatives during classes to accommodate different levels of fitness. Plan routines, choose appropriate music, and choose different movements for each set of muscles, depending on participants’ capabilities and limitations.
- Teach proper breathing techniques used during physical exertion.
Client Services – Gym Floor
- Monitor client’s progress and adapt programs as needed.
- Conduct fitness assessments, consultations and introduction sessions for new clients.
- Demonstrating activities for clients to follow.
- Advise clients about proper clothing and shoes.
- Showing clients how to use exercise machines and free weights properly
- Supervising gym floor to make sure that clients are exercising safely and effectively
- Administer emergency first aid, wrap injuries, treat minor chronic disabilities, or refer injured persons to physicians.
Fitness Club Maintenance
- Maintain and secure the functions of gym equipment’s to avoid accidents.
- Maintain the cleanliness in the gym
- Explain and enforce safety rules and regulations and the use of exercise equipment.
